Influential Work
Systems intelligence follows from the research conducted by Peter Senge in the field of systems thinking. Other works strongly referred to in the SI research are authors ranging from Howard Gardner to Herbert A. Simon to Marcial Losada. The following research areas have influenced and been referred to in the SI research:
- systems theory and systems thinking
- neuroanatomy of human mind
- positive psychology and cognitive psychology
- operations research and applied mathematics
- creative problem solving and heuristics
- bounded rationality
One notable influence comes from action research, which basically means research done inside the research objective, on a continuous basis, learning from one's action.
